Hard water is a common issue in many homes and can cause problems like white residue, dry skin, dull hair, and damage to appliances. The good news is that hard water problems can be fixed with the right solutions. This guide explains how to identify and fix hard water issues at home.

What Is Hard Water?

Hard water contains high levels of minerals such as calcium and magnesium. These minerals leave deposits on surfaces and reduce the effectiveness of soaps and detergents.

Signs of Hard Water in Your Home

  • White residue on taps and dishes
  • Soap not lathering properly
  • Dry skin and hair
  • Clogged pipes and appliances

Best Ways to Fix Hard Water Problems

1. Install a Water Softener

Water softeners replace calcium and magnesium with sodium, reducing hardness.

2. Use RO Water Purifier

Reverse osmosis systems reduce dissolved minerals and improve water quality.

3. Apply Descaling Solutions

Use vinegar or commercial descalers to remove mineral buildup.

4. Clean Fixtures Regularly

Regular cleaning prevents buildup on taps, showerheads, and appliances.

5. Use Water Conditioners

Conditioners help reduce scaling without removing minerals completely.

FAQs

How do I know if I have hard water?

Look for white residue, poor soap lather, and dry skin.

Is hard water harmful?

It is not harmful but can cause plumbing and appliance issues.

What is the best solution for hard water?

Water softeners are the most effective long-term solution.

Can RO remove hardness?

Yes, RO reduces minerals that cause hardness.
